Local club facilities get ‘good shot in the arm’ with share of $600,000
Three local sport clubs are set to undergo major upgrades with a share of more than half a million dollars.
Downey Park Netball Association, Sandgate-Redcliffe District Cricket Club and Wests Mitchelton Rugby League Football Club have each received funding under the latest round of Council’s Community and Sport Partnership Program.
Lord Mayor Adrian Schrinner told Neil Breen the biggest share will go to Downey Park, which was flooded in recent months.
“This is about converting some grass netball courts into some hardstand courts,” he said. “It makes them more resilient.
“This will be a good shot in the arm to those clubs but as I said, there’s still a lot of work to be done in those flooded sporting facilities.”
